When I travel, I choose to carry-on rather than check baggage. Two years ago, this was an absolute miracle — I had to take a picture of my first carry-on experience to prove it happened because I was notorious for packing everything except the kitchen sink. 

Carrying-on is amazing: (A) You don’t have to get to the airport early to check your bags, (B) you don’t have to wait for your bags once you get off your flight, (C) there is no chance for your checked baggage to get lost, stolen, or delayed. It has truly made my air traveling hassle free! I know it can be a scary thought — oh those outfits that you may need — but I promise you, if I can carry-on you can carry-on. 

So next time you are going on a weekend trip or a vacation where parkas aren’t involved, try carrying on! I have pretty much perfected the process and hope these tips help you the next time you travel!
